Default 2005 Silverado 5.3 with 10w 40 oil

I finally got a hold of the previous owner of the truck I just bought. Said he never had any problems with the truck, but he said one thing that concerned me. He told me he changed the oil every 3k ith 10w 40.

Should I be concerned? He put about 20k on the truck.

Edit: I should add this truck spent the winters in Arizona so it's only been in warmer climats.
